Freshmen lead late rally but Lady Eagles drop close one to St. Edward’s

Maddison Collyer steams downcourt during Saturday's game against St. Edward's. She finished with 20 points and four steals.
Box Score OKLAHOMA CITY (Jan. 6, 2018) – Oklahoma Christian's freshmen nearly pulled off what would have been an improbable comeback for the Lady Eagles on Saturday afternoon against St. Edward's (Texas).

A trio of first-year players – Maddison Collyer, Katie Mayo and Delyssa Miller – combined for 50 points and fueled a late rally that fell just short as the Lady Eagles lost 80-77 in the Eagles' Nest.

Down 14 points in the third quarter and 10 points with 3:51 left, the Lady Eagles nearly forced overtime, thanks in good part to Collyer and Mayo, who scored 20 points each. St. Edward's (8-7, 2-1 Heartland Conference) went 5 of 11 from the free-throw line in the final 1:34, allowing OC to edge closer and closer.

A put-back by Miller with 16.4 seconds left pulled OC (4-11, 0-3) within 78-75, and after Lexi Cunningham made 1 of 2 free throws for the Hilltoppers with 12.7 seconds left, Addy Clift hit two free throws with :06 left to get the Lady Eagles within 79-77. Clift immediately fouled Bailey Hill, who made one free throw, but committed a lane violation on her second attempt.

Without a timeout, OC had to rush the ball upcourt and with the Hilltoppers shadowing Clift – OC's top 3-point shooter – the ball ended up in the hands of Megan Shelton, also a capable long-range shooter. But with two defenders closely guarding her, Shelton's attempt from about 30 feet fell short.

"I was encouraged by the fight and effort we gave at the end, which was missing against Arkansas-Fort Smith," OC coach Stephanie Findley said. "I'm proud of the girls for outrebounding them in the second half. We have to keep working to get better on defense. Katie and Maddison did a good job leading us today. It's exciting to see all of the young kids coming around."

St. Edward's closed the first half on an 8-0 run to go ahead 40-27. The Hilltoppers led 54-40 after a 3-pointer by Abigail Whyte with 3:05 left in the third quarter and 60-48 after a three-point play by Cunningham with 8:37 left in the game.

Collyer, Mayo and Miller combined to score the next 19 points for OC, though, slowly closing the gap to a point where the Lady Eagles had a chance to tie at the end. Rebounding played a big role – OC ended outrebounding the Hilltoppers 32-31 despite trailing 27-20 in that category at the end of the third quarter. Mayo led OC with six rebounds.

In the end, perimeter shooting proved to be the difference – St. Edward's went 12 of 21 (57.1 percent) from 3-point range, led by a 4-of-6 effort by Bailey Hill, while OC finished 3 of 14 (21.4 percent).

Isabel Hernandez led St. Edward's with 17 points, while Hill had 13, Whyte had 11 and Cunningham and Abby Hopper had 10 each.

OC will play its next five games – all against Heartland foes – on the road, starting with trips to Texas A&M International on Thursday and St. Mary's (Texas) next Saturday. The Lady Eagles won't play at home again until hosting Rogers State on Feb. 3.
